Ingredients:
- 1 cup almond flour
- 1/2 cup pumpkin puree
- 1/4 cup erythritol or preferred keto sweetener
- 2 large eggs
- 1/4 cup unsweetened almond milk
- 1 teaspoon baking powder
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 1 teaspoon cinnamon
- 1/2 teaspoon nutmeg
- 1/4 teaspoon salt
For cooking, start by preheating your oven to 350°F (175°C) and lining a muffin tin with cupcake liners. In a mixing bowl, combine almond flour, erythritol, baking powder, cinnamon, nutmeg, and salt.
In a separate bowl, whisk together the pumpkin puree, eggs, almond milk, and vanilla extract until smooth. Gradually add the wet ingredients to the dry ingredients, mixing until just combined. Spoon the batter into the prepared muffin tins, filling each cup about 2/3 full. Bake for 20-25 minutes or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ean.
Allow the cupcakes to cool in the pan for a few minutes before transferring them to a wire rack to cool completely.
When making these cupcakes, consider adding a cream cheese frosting for an extra indulgent touch, or sprinkle some chopped nuts on top for added texture. Confirm that your pumpkin puree is well-drained to avoid excess moisture, which can affect the texture of your cupcakes.

How to Store Leftovers
Storing leftovers from your delicious keto pumpkin almond flour cupcakes is a breeze, ensuring you can enjoy them later without losing any flavor.
For ideal leftover storage, place your cupcakes in an airtight container. If you stack them, use parchment paper between layers to prevent sticking. Keep them in the refrigerator for up to a week.
For longer cupcake preservation, consider freezing them. Wrap each cupcake in plastic wrap and place them in a freezer-safe bag. Pumpkin cupcakes can maintain their taste and texture even after freezing.

What Is the Best Way to Measure Almond Flour?
To measure almond flour accurately, use the spoon-and-level technique. Scoop the flour gently, then level it off with a knife. This prevents packing and guarantees you account for the flour's density, giving precise measurements.
